Priory School’s Year 9 basketball team were crowned U14 IOW Basketball League champions after competing at Medina College last Thursday (14th March). Having won all of their group games, and winning the semi-final 9-0 and the final 8-0, the Priory School team are now Island champions. Miss Mildenhall, Priory School’s Sports Coordinator, said:
‘To say I am thrilled is an understatement. The skill and determination of this team were commendable. They worked together so well, communicating and supporting each other on and off the court. “They truly deserved this win and should be incredibly proud of themselves.”
Mr Byrne, Priory Sports Coach, added:
‘They have been training hard, especially on their turnover and defence, at break times and at our basketball club. I am very proud of them all and the practice has now paid off.”
Mr Peake, the tournament organiser, commented:
“Raymond is one of, if not the best, basketball player for his age on the Island, but this clearly was a team effort, where each individual played a big part in the end result.”
